Road Trips from West Gulfport, MS
West Gulfport, MS offers a range of road trip possibilities, from short, efficient drives to longer excursions. You've got options that are under two hours, perfect for a quick escape, and longer hauls that push into the 6-hour range for a more substantial trip. While most routes stick to highways and don't feature parks directly along the way, the longer drives can get you to areas with historical national monuments. The terrain is generally flat, making for straightforward driving.

Rosedale, MS
6h 19m295.3 mi one way
This is one of the longest options at 295.3 miles and 6.3 hours, featuring a high drive score of 9. Uniquely, this route brings you to areas with the Medgar and Myrlie Evers Home National Monument and the Emmett Till and Mamie Till-Mobley National Monument. The terrain is mostly flat.
